Mexico — Visa Bulletin April 2024

Final Action Dates, verbatim from the U.S. Department of State Visa Bulletin for April 2024.

CategoryCutoffMovement vs prev.
EB-1 (Priority Workers)Current (C)
EB-2 (Advanced Degree / NIW)Feb 15, 2023no change
EB-3 (Skilled / Professional)Feb 1, 2023no change
EB-3 Other WorkersDec 15, 2020no change
EB-4 (Special Immigrants)Dec 1, 2020▲ +335 days
EB-5 (Investor, Unreserved)Current (C)

How do I read the movement column?

The movement column compares this month's cutoff with the previous verified month for the same category and chargeability. A positive number means the cutoff advanced (more people became Current); a negative number means retrogression.
